Bilva fruit, also known as Bael fruit (Aegle marmelos), is highly valued in Ayurveda for its wide range of health benefits. It’s especially useful for digestive issues, immunity boosting, and managing various imbalances. Here’s a breakdown of its key benefits and how to use it:

1. Digestive Health: Improves Digestion: Bilva fruit is known to support both constipation and diarrhea due to its antispasmodic and digestive stimulant properties. It helps regulate bowel movements by balancing the digestive system. For Diarrhea: Bilva has astringent properties, which help absorb excess water in the intestines, thus managing diarrhea. For Constipation: It has a mild laxative effect that promotes regular bowel movements by improving intestinal motility. How to Use for Digestion: Fresh Fruit: The fresh fruit can be consumed directly or used in smoothies. It has a bitter, slightly sweet flavor. Juice: Bilva juice is effective for digestive relief. It can be diluted with water for easy consumption. Powder: Bilva powder is available and can be mixed with water or honey, acting as a remedy for digestive issues. 2. Blood Sugar Management: For Diabetes: Studies show that Bilva fruit may help regulate blood sugar levels due to its ability to improve insulin sensitivity. Its active compounds also help manage glucose metabolism, making it useful for diabetes management. How to Use for Blood Sugar Control: Bilva Leaf Powder: Some people use powdered Bilva leaves or fruit for diabetes control. Mixing it with warm water or milk is a common method. 3. Immunity Boosting: Anti-inflammatory & Antioxidant: Bilva is rich in antioxidants, which help boost immunity and combat oxidative stress. It has antimicrobial properties as well, which can help prevent infections. How to Incorporate into Daily Routine for Immunity: Bilva Juice: Drinking fresh Bilva juice daily can help fortify the immune system. Bilva Powder: It can also be taken with warm water to increase resistance to infections and improve overall vitality. 4. Cooling Properties and Acidity: Relieving Acidity: Bilva has cooling properties, making it beneficial for managing Pitta imbalances, which often manifest as acidity, heartburn, and inflammatory conditions. It helps neutralize excess acid in the stomach. How to Use for Acidity Relief: Bilva as a Juice: Bilva juice is commonly recommended for managing acidity or heat-related health issues, particularly when consumed in the morning on an empty stomach. Precautions & Side Effects: Excessive Use: While Bilva fruit is safe for most people, consuming it excessively can cause digestive upset in some individuals. It is important to follow recommended dosages and consult with a healthcare provider before incorporating it regularly into your routine, especially if you have existing health conditions. Summary: Best Forms: Fresh fruit, juice, or powder are all effective ways to use Bilva, depending on personal preference. General Use: For digestion, immunity, blood sugar management, and acidity, consuming it in moderate amounts daily can yield significant benefits. Dietary Inclusion: It can be part of a healthy daily routine, especially for those with digestive complaints, high blood sugar, or weakened immunity. Bilva fruit (Bael fruit) is highly valued in Ayurveda for its wide range of medicinal properties, particularly for digestive health. It can address both extremes of digestive issues, such as diarrhea and constipation, due to its balancing effects on the digestive system. The fruit works by promoting regular bowel movements and acting as a mild astringent to help firm up stools in cases of diarrhea, while also being high in fiber to improve bowel movement regularity in cases of constipation. It can be consumed fresh, but Bilva powder or Bael fruit pulp is often used for more concentrated benefits, and Bael juice is another popular form. To manage digestive issues, Bael fruit can be consumed as a powder mixed with warm water or in juice form, ideally before meals to support digestion.

Bilva is also noted for its ability to balance blood sugar levels, making it a helpful remedy for people with diabetes or those prone to high blood sugar. Additionally, its immune-boosting properties, mainly due to its antioxidant content, make it beneficial for overall health, particularly in combating infections. Bael fruit can be consumed in various forms, such as in powdered form mixed with honey for better digestion and immunity support, or added to warm water to create a soothing drink.

Regarding its cooling properties, Bilva fruit is known to be beneficial for heat-related conditions like acidity or skin inflammation, as it helps cool the digestive tract and balance Pitta dosha. However, excessive consumption might cause drowsiness or laxative effects, especially in individuals with a sensitive stomach or low digestion power, so it’s important to use it in moderation. Many people notice improvements in digestive comfort and overall energy levels within a week or two of consistent use. The fruit is generally safe when consumed in recommended amounts, but as always, it’s best to start small and observe how your body responds.

Bilva fruit (or Bael) is a hidden gem in Ayurveda for digestion & more, totally! You’re right about it being good for both diarrhea and constipation, which sounds weird, but it’s all about balance, really. This fruit is a powerhouse of tannins when it’s unripe. They help bind the stool, making it quite effective in treating diarrhea and dysentery. Then, when ripe, its mucilaginous texture provides a mild laxative effect, easing constipation. Kind of funny how the same fruit swings both ways, eh?

For daily use, it varies. Fresh bilva is great if you can manage it—nature, whole, and simple. But juice is a popular option too; just blend and maybe strain if it feels too pulpy. A teaspoon of dried bilva powder with warm water can also do wonders, especially on an empty stomach in the morning. This sets a nice tone for the day digestive-wise.

Now, about blood sugar management, it’s pretty decent. Bilva helps regulate insulin, a boon for diabetes folks. Regular consumption (like the powder or juice) might show effects over months. And boosting immunity? Yep, it’s loaded with vitamin C and antioxidants. It’s subtle, you know, not like, “Bam! I’m invincible!” more like, “Hey, I’m falling sick less often.”

Cooling properties? Not exactly the primary thing but yeah, it can aid mild acidity issues due to its digestive-balancing traits. Heat-related issues, maybe, but moderation is key.

Watch out for allergies tho, and if you got any bloating or adverse effects, just ease off. Definitely avoid during pregnancy and lactation unless advised otherwise.

Some folks brew a tea with bilva powder or even make a simple jam. Ease into it, see how your body responds. Honestly, changes can vary, a few weeks sometimes for noticeable effects.

And experience-wise, people often notice less bloating, regular bowel movement, and sometimes a calmer stomach after meals. Give it a try if it suits your vibe, but trust your instincts and your dosha.
